Research on digital measurement error and rectification algorithm for mechanical parts

Abstract: Abstract Along with the development of digital manufacturing level, to eliminate digital measurement error becomes very important in the production and manufacturing process. In order to effectively eliminate measuring datum error, a novel algorithm for digital measurement error rectification is proposed. According to the principle of graphics transformation, a nonlinear objective function with constraints is developed. Through nonlinear programming, the optimal parameters are achieved in the feasible region, which are the theoretical adjustment basis for parts. Finally, an example using the rectification algorithm is presented in this paper and reveals that the rectification algorithm reduces the comprehensive deviation of measured data and has an impact on the production and measurement for mechanical parts.
